The Microprocessor and GPU market in Kuwait is expanding, driven by the increasing use of these components in computers, gaming devices, and data centers. Microprocessors and GPUs are essential for processing power and graphics rendering. The market benefits from the growing demand for high-performance computing, artificial intelligence applications, and the proliferation of digital devices.
The microprocessor and GPU market in Kuwait is essential for computing and digital technology sectors, providing critical components for consumer electronics, data centers, and artificial intelligence applications. Microprocessors and graphics processing units (GPUs) power devices such as computers, smartphones, and gaming consoles, driving innovation and performance in Kuwait digital ecosystem.
The Kuwait Microprocessor and GPU Market faces several challenges, including the high cost of advanced semiconductor technologies and the need for continuous innovation to improve processing power and efficiency. There is significant competition from global semiconductor manufacturers, requiring companies to differentiate their products and offer superior value. Additionally, the market must address issues related to regulatory compliance and adherence to international standards, which can increase production costs. The integration of microprocessors and GPUs into various consumer electronics and computing applications and ensuring their performance and reliability also present significant challenges. Logistical challenges related to the storage, transportation, and distribution of microprocessors and GPUs impact market growth and stability.
The government promotes the microprocessor and GPU market through policies that support technological innovation and digital infrastructure. Incentives are provided for research and development, ensuring products meet international performance and safety standards.

Export potential enables firms to identify high-growth global markets with greater confidence by combining advanced trade intelligence with a structured quantitative methodology. The framework analyzes emerging demand trends and country-level import patterns while integrating macroeconomic and trade datasets such as GDP and population forecasts, bilateral import–export flows, tariff structures, elasticity differentials between developed and developing economies, geographic distance, and import demand projections. Using weighted trade values from 2020–2024 as the base period to project country-to-country export potential for 2030, these inputs are operationalized through calculated drivers such as gravity model parameters, tariff impact factors, and projected GDP per-capita growth. Through an analysis of hidden potentials, demand hotspots, and market conditions that are most favorable to success, this method enables firms to focus on target countries, maximize returns, and global expansion with data, backed by accuracy.
By factoring in the projected importer demand gap that is currently unmet and could be potential opportunity, it identifies the potential for the Exporter (Country) among 190 countries, against the general trade analysis, which identifies the biggest importer or exporter.
